The Flamaker 9-piece patio set combines acacia wood, steel, and rattan for a mixed-material approach. The large acacia wood tabletop offers a safe, textured alternative to glass, accommodating ample food for gatherings. Hand-woven rattan chairs with cushions promise comfort, enhanced by acacia wood armrests. While suitable for families hosting outdoor meals, the mixed materials might present durability concerns over time compared to solid HDPE or aluminum sets. Its value proposition lies in its comprehensive seating and unique material blend for its price point.
